/* CSS Document */

		
		body {
	
 
		}
		#whole {
			/*background-image:url(site_components/background_09.gif);*/
			background-repeat:repeat;
			background-color:black;

		}

		
		/*li {
			list-style-type:none;
			}*/
		
		h1 { font-family:Verdana, Arial, Helvetica, sans-serif;
			color:#665137;
			font-size:18px;
			font-weight:normal;
			padding-left:0px;
			line-height:1.2em;
		
		}
		h2 { font-family:Verdana, Arial, Helvetica, sans-serif;
			color:#665137;
			font-size:12px;
			font-weight:lighter;
			padding-left:0px; 	
		}
		
		h3 {
			font-size:9px;
			font-family:Verdana, Arial, Helvetica, sans-serif;
			color:#665137;
			font-weight:lighter;	
			}
		
		h4 { width:70px; *width:65px; padding-right: 15px; font-size:10.5px; text-align:right; float:right;
}	
	
		
		img {	border:none;}
		
				
		#container {
			width: 770px;
			\width: 790px;
			w\idth: 770px;
		
			margin-left: auto;
			margin-right: auto;
			padding: 10px;
			
		}

		#shadowbox {
			background-image:url(site_components/images/top_shadow_03.png);
			background-position:top;
		
		}
		
		#banner {
			padding: 0px;
			margin-bottom: ;
			background-color: none;
		}
		
		
		#homeimagebox {

			padding-top:0px;
			*padding-top:-5px;
			padding-bottom:10px;
			padding-right:10px;
			float:left;
	
		}
		#galleryimagebox {
			padding-top:5px;
			*padding-top:0;
			padding-bottom:0px;
			padding-right:2px;
			float:left;
			width:158px;
			line-height:1.2em;
			font-style:italic;
			font-size:8px;
			text-align:center;
		}
		
		#sidebar-a {

			height:600px;
			width:150px;
			margin-left: 17px;
			*margin-left: 10px;
			padding: 0;
			float:left;
			
			}
	
		#content {
			margin: 20px 60px 0 0;
			*margin: 30px 35px 0 0;			
			float:right;
			width:530px;
			*width:550px;	
			line-height:1.2em;
			padding-bottom:50px;	

			
		}
		
		#midsection {
			background-image:url(site_components/bg_body_04_03.png);
			background-position: left bottom;
			background-repeat:no-repeat;
			float:left;
			width:770;

			
		}
		
		div.curve {
			background-color:none;
			background: url(site_components/menu_curve.png) no-repeat; height:605px; width:128px;
			\width: 137px;
			w\idth: 128px;	
			background-position:top;
			background-repeat:no-repeat;
			margin-top:0px;
			
			}
		

		#footer {
			clear: both;
			padding: 0px;
			margin-top: 0px ;
			background-color: none;
		}
		
/*menu css*/

		
#content a:link {color:#665137; text-decoration:none; font-weight:bold;}
#content a:visited {color:#665137; text-decoration:none; font-weight:bold;}
#content a:hover {color:#665137; text-decoration:underline;font-weight:bold;}
#content a:active {color:#665137; text-decoration:none;font-weight:bold;}



a.nav, a.nav:link, a.nav:visited, .chosen{
			display:block; 
			width:125px;
			\width: 134px;
			w\idth: 125px;
			height: 58.5px;
			background:#FAF6E2; 
		
			margin-top:0px;
			margin-bottom:5px;
			margin-left:0px;
			margin-right:10px;
			
			
			padding-top:0px;
			padding-bottom:0px;
			padding-right:0px;
		
			text-decoration:none;
			font-family:verdana, arial, sans-serif; 
			font-size:10px; 
			color:white;  
			overflow:hidden;
			font-weight:bold;
	
}


a.nav:hover {color:white; background:#;margin-left:8px; text-decoration:underline;}
a.nav:active, .chosen {  
			color:#white; 
			background:#; text-decoration:underline; margin-left:8px;
			}
		
	
	
	
	
	
/*-------------Lightbox css----------------------------------------------*/
#lightbox{
	position: absolute;
	top: 20px;
	left: 0;
	width: 100%;
	z-index: 100;
	text-align: center;
	line-height: 0;
	color:#151410;
	}

#lightbox a, #lightbox a:hover {
	border-bottom:none;
	color:#151410;
	text-decoration:underline;
}

#lightbox a img{ border: none; }

#outerImageContainer{
	position: relative;
	background-color: #fff;
	width: 250px;
	height: 250px;
	margin: 0 auto;
	}

#imageContainer{
	padding: 10px;
	}

#loading{
	position: absolute;
	top: 40%;
	left: 0%;
	height: 25%;
	width: 100%;
	text-align: center;
	line-height: 0;
	}
#loadingLink {
	display:block;
	margin:0 auto;
	padding:0;
	width:32px;
	height:32px;
	background:url("lightbox_slideshow/images/loading.gif") center center no-repeat;
	text-indent:-9999px;
}
#hoverNav{
	position: absolute;
	top: 0;
	left: 0;
	height: 100%;
	width: 100%;
	z-index: 10;
	}
#imageContainer>#hoverNav{ left: 0;}
#hoverNav a{ outline: none;}

#prevLinkImg, #nextLinkImg{
	width: 49%;
	height: 100%;
	background: transparent url("lightbox_slideshow/images/blank.gif") no-repeat; /* Trick IE into showing hover */
	display: block;
	text-indent:-9999px;
	}
#prevLinkImg { left: 0; float: left;}
#nextLinkImg { right: 0; float: right;}
#prevLinkImg:hover, #prevLinkImg:visited:hover { background: url("lightbox_slideshow/images/prevlabel.gif") left 15% no-repeat; }
#nextLinkImg:hover, #nextLinkImg:visited:hover { background: url("lightbox_slideshow/images/nextlabel.gif") right 15% no-repeat; }


#imageDataContainer{
	font: 10px Verdana, Helvetica, sans-serif;
	background-color: #fff;
	margin: 0 auto;
	line-height: 1.4em;
	}

#imageData{
	padding:0 10px;
	}
#imageDetails{ width: 70%; float: left; text-align: left; }	
#caption{ font-weight: bold;	}
#numberDisplay{ display: block; clear: left; }			
#detailsNav{ display: block; clear: left; padding:0 0 10px 0;	}	
#prevLinkDetails { margin:0 8px 0 0; }		
#nextLinkDetails { margin:0 8px 0 0; }		
#closeLink {
	display:block;
	margin:0;
	padding:0 0 10px 0;
	text-decoration:none;
	float:right;
	width:66px;
	height:28px;
	background: url("lightbox_slideshow/images/closelabel.gif") no-repeat;
	text-indent:-9999px;
	overflow:hidden;
}	
		
#overlay{
	position: absolute;
	top: 0;
	left: 0;
	z-index: 90;
	width: 100%;
	height: 500px;
	background-color: #151410;
	filter:alpha(opacity=60);
	-moz-opacity: 0.6;
	opacity: 0.6;
	}
	

.clearfix:after {
	content: "."; 
	display: block; 
	height: 0; 
	clear: both; 
	visibility: hidden;
	}

* html>body .clearfix {
	display: inline-block; 
	width: 100%;
	}

* html .clearfix {
	/* Hides from IE-mac \*/
	height: 1%;
	/* End hide from IE-mac */
	}	
		
	
	
	
	
	
	
	
	
	
	
	
	
	
	
	
	
	
	
	
	